Real Madrid is reportedly negotiating a deal to acquire a striker from Strasbourg for approximately €8 million. This potential acquisition comes after the club has already generated nearly €200 million through player sales during the summer transfer window.

The Spanish football club, Real Madrid, have been active in both selling and potentially acquiring players this summer. According to reports, they’ve so far raised almost €200m through player sales. Despite this significant income, further player departures are anticipated.

The focus of current negotiations is a striker from Strasbourg, with the proposed transfer fee estimated at around €8 million. The report does not specify which players may be departing to make room for the new signing or provide any details about the prospective striker's identity.
